FCW front collision warning system

Situation description

The system detects the distance to the vehicle ahead. Once it exceeds the standard safe driving range or is too close to the vehicle ahead, the system will automatically issue light and sound warnings, making long-distance driving safety more secure.

Alert mechanism

1. Due to abnormal road conditions ahead, the vehicle is rapidly approaching the vehicle in front and the relative speed difference between the two vehicles is too large.

2. When driving at normal speed and approaching a vehicle in front of you at a relative speed that is dangerous

3. The sensitivity, warning volume, system startup speed, etc. of the critical situation ahead can be customized.

4. Extremely high applicability: It is best when driving under normal conditions, especially on highways and expressways. It is suitable for cars, SUVs, and large passenger/trucks.

5. System warning priority: FCWS warning > LDWS warning.

6. After the vehicle power is turned on, the system can also integrate with the fleet system through the communication format to communicate and transmit status information, which is beneficial to the use of the fleet management system.

LDW lane departure warning

Situation description

LDW monitors lane lines and distances between vehicles through the ADAS system. When the vehicle deviates from the route, it immediately issues a warning to help the driver correct the driving direction, effectively reducing the chance of a car accident.

Alert mechanism

1. When the vehicle fails to turn on the direction lights or turns on the wrong direction lights and crosses the lane line, the blue warning light flashes and the alarm sounds.

2. The sensitivity, warning volume, system startup speed, etc. can be customized.

3. Extremely high applicability: It is best when driving under normal conditions, especially on highways and expressways. It is suitable for cars, SUVs, large passenger cars, and trucks.

4. System warning priority: FCWS warning > LDWS warning.

5. After the vehicle power is turned on, the system can also integrate with the fleet system through the communication format to communicate and transmit status information, which is beneficial to the use of the fleet management system.

AHB automatic high and low light switching system

Situation description

When driving at night, the system monitors the oncoming vehicle in front through the lens in real time. If there is an oncoming vehicle or a vehicle ahead, it will automatically switch to low beam to avoid disturbing the other party's driving view. After the meeting ends or the vehicle in front moves away from a certain distance, the high beam will be automatically restored.

Applicable situations

1. Continuously facing cars

2. Oncoming traffic on the downhill section

3. Single opposing vehicle

4. Traffic approaching from a distance on a downhill curve

5. Continuously face oncoming traffic on downhill curves

6. Vehicles traveling in the same direction ahead

7. Rainy day simulation, etc.

Alert mechanism

1. When it detects the light from an oncoming vehicle, it can automatically turn off the high headlights to increase driving safety at night.

2. When a vehicle is detected ahead, the high headlights will be automatically turned off and switched to low headlights to avoid affecting the driving of the vehicle ahead.

3. When a vehicle light source is detected in front or opposite, the detection area is used to transmit the corresponding vehicle light display signal to achieve the MATRIX headlight LED light source configuration function.

PDW pedestrian detection system

Situation description

When the system detects a sudden approach of a pedestrian ahead, the system will warn the driver with sounds and lights to avoid the risk of collision.

Alert mechanism

When the vehicle speed is 10~30km/h and the warning is activated, and the vehicle is too close to pedestrians, the system will immediately issue an alarm.

HMW vehicle distance monitoring warning

Situation description

When a vehicle remains too close to the vehicle ahead, there is a risk of collision.

Alert mechanism

1. Within 0.4~0.8 seconds after the PET (trigger indicator) of a car, motorcycle or person is triggered, the system will consider the speed difference condition (object is far or near)

2. Within the PET range of 0.4 seconds, there will be no speed difference conditions. And detection will be carried out again within 5 seconds after the alarm is sent.

3. The number of seconds of the alarm can be adjusted through the tool.

SCW skid collision warning

Situation description

When the distance between two vehicles is within 2 to 3 meters and the vehicle continues to move forward, the driver may be distracted and fail to apply the brakes firmly, causing the car to continue moving forward and cause a collision.

Alert mechanism

1. Conditions: The distance from the front of the car to the vehicle in front is 2~3m.

2. When accelerating, the alarm will be sent continuously, and when decelerating, it will be sent again with an interval of 3 seconds.

3. The number of seconds of the alarm can be adjusted through the tool.

FMW forward traffic warning

Situation description

When the vehicle ahead starts driving and the driver stops in place due to distraction, the warning will activate.

Alert mechanism

1. The alarm will only activate when the SCW system is triggered.

2. The alarm will only sound once to remind the driver to move forward.

3. The number of seconds of the alarm can be adjusted through the tool.
